(2x-4)+3(5-3x)=2
We move all terms to the left:
(2x-4)+3(5-3x)-(2)=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
(2x-4)+3(-3x+5)-2=0
We multiply parentheses
(2x-4)-9x+15-2=0
We get rid of parentheses
2x-9x-4+15-2=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
-7x+9=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
-7x=-9
x=-9/-7
x=1+2/7
